Okay guys I have a problem with my computer and I'm in need of advice. I bought a new computer, nothing super-fancy but still quite decent.
For some reason the first game I start on it after a restart freezes after about 30-60 minutes. So I gotta exit the game. After that, I can play just fine for as long as I want without any further issues, until I restart that is.
Does anyone have any ideas or suggestions what this might be?
It's windows 10 64-bit, nvidia gtx 1070, and I've already tried reinstalling gpu drivers

>>383169648
Get a benchmarking tool, let it run in fullscreen mode (like a game) , wait to see if it crashes. If it does its definetely driver related.
Also try some older drivers, NVIDIAs bug testing team consists only of a handfull of potatoes and new drivers are often worse than the older ones
